Home Purchase Mortgage Apps Jumped in November

December 19, 2023 Demetria Lester

“Lending on new construction has been the one bright spot in an otherwise slow year for purchase originations,” said Mike Fratantoni, MBA’s SVP and Chief Economist. “That trend continued in November, with applications to purchase a new home up 22 percent compared to last year, while the purchase market as a whole remains about 20 percent behind last year’s pace."
